Output 5334ec6ad56549d34838f7c30acafc3e54cfc3a82db54d63a048e88536388155:1

value
25074075656
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ab5f0862c4781ec2906367819ff6aac8dc4ffa76 OP_EQUALVERIFY OP_CHECKSIG
address
DLmDw435y8vf5CE1B2QC7AQEfVasDoH4q8
transaction
5334ec6ad56549d34838f7c30acafc3e54cfc3a82db54d63a048e88536388155